Geotextiles
What exactly are Geotextiles?
Geotextiles are artificial fabrics Employed in civil engineering to deliver options for separation, reinforcement, filtration, and drainage. They can be found in different sorts, which include woven, non-woven, and knitted fabrics.

Geomembranes
What exactly are Geomembranes?
Geomembranes are artificial membranes made use of as a barrier to circumvent the motion of liquids or gases in environmental and civil engineering initiatives. They are frequently made from high-density polyethylene (HDPE) or other polymers.

HDPE Resources
What is HDPE?
Significant-density polyethylene (HDPE) is a flexible plastic noted for its high power-to-density ratio, making it ideal for numerous applications, which includes geomembranes, pipes, and sheets.
